APJ Abdul Kalam | Missile Man of India

Dr. APJ Abdul Kalam was a reknowned scientist and engineer in India who also once became the President of India. He was an aerospace scientist by profession has wrote many books. He is one of the most popular science icon in India. The contributions of Abdul Kalam to warfare technology of India gained him the nickname "The MIssile Man of India".

One of the famous and popular book of Dr.Kalam is his autobiography named 'Wings of Fire'. He is one of the personalities who gave wings to space technology of India, which helped India gain global fame and attention with its sapce research. His contribution to making India one of the pioneers in space research and technology is not small.

Avul Pakir Jainulabdeen Abdul Kalam was Kalam's full name. He hailed from a poor family in Rameshwaram, a place in southern India that politically belongs to Indian state Tamil Nadu. He has recieved Padma Bhushan, Padma Vibhushan and Bharat Ratna awards, which are the highest awards given by the Government of India to civilian personalities as a recognition of their contribution to the nation. It was on October 15, 1931 that APJ Abdul Kalam was born.

APJ Abdul Kalam was the eleventh President of India. He became the President of India in the year 2002 and completed his term in 2007. Dr. APJ Abdu Kalam died of cardiac arrest on July 25,2015 in Shillong, while he was giving a lecture for the students of IIM Shillong. The technological university of Kerala changed its name from Kerala Technological University to APJ Abdul kalam Technological University as an act of honoring Kalam's great contibutions to the nation.

After the death of Kalam 

Dr. Kalam lead a very simple life. He was an extremely hard working and a down-to-earth person. In September 2017, the governor of Puducherry shared an image of worn-out chappals, one of the belongings of Kalam in her twitter to show how simply Kalam lived.
